Seasonality is a setback for almost all businesses. The pattern of busy season and slow season doesn’t discriminate – it affects any industry, impacting the bottom line of the business. Historically, for those in the HVAC industry, businesses are busy during the cold and hot seasons. However, with the mild and moderate temperatures of the fall and spring, HVAC systems and home climate are not typically top priorities for homeowners. This can inhibit and block business. The booming business success of the summer and winter months can turn and decline in the spring and fall months, which leads to questions on how to redeem it.
HVAC installations and maintenance generally get most of the attention because they generate the most business opportunities. AC unit installations are prominent in the summer while the most common call in the winter is for furnace fixing. Homeowners and contractors often overlook ductwork when trying to isolate the source of the HVAC issue. If there is a problem with the system, many suspect it is because of the equipment (the furnace, AC unit, etc.) when the culprit could be the ductwork. And the issue may worsen if it remains unaddressed.
